Abstract

507,203. Cellulose others. MANDEVILLE, D. C., HOUGHTON, A. A., and IMPERIAL CHEMICAL INDUSTRIES, Ltd. Dec. 6, 1937, No. 33746. [Class 2 (ii)] Low, substituted cellulose ethers are obtained by the addition of a liquid etherifying medium in the form of a fine mist, an atomized solution,. or an atomized emulsion in a suitable liquid medium, to comminuted and agitated alkali cellulose. The cellulose ethers so produced may be subjected to furfher alkylation to produce water soluble forms. In an example, comminuted sulphite wood pulp is added to a solution of caustic soda contained in a shredding machine. After some hours a solution of ethylene chlorohydrin in water is atomized into the machine for 2 hours and the temperature is then gradually raised to 30‹ C. The product is aged, acidified, centrifuged, and washed. It dissolves completely in 7À5 per cent NaOH solution when cooled to -7‹ C. with subsequent gradual rise of temperature. If the ethylene chlorohydrin were added in a thin stream a solution of the. product containing undissolved fibres would be obtained. Other examples employ dimethyl sulphate as etherifying agent, the product being converted if desired into a water-soluble form by further alkylation with methyl or ethyl chloride. In another example glyceryl alpha-monochlorohydrin is used as etherifying agent. In another example an emulsion of dimethyl sulphate in water containing Turkey red oil is atomized and introduced into the alkali-cellulose. The reaction mixture is stirred and at first heated, then allowed to cool. Specifications 410,152 and 410,153 are referred to.
